开发微信小程序怎么(微信小程序开发)
作者:路由通
|

发布时间:2025-05-31 00:14:17
标签:
微信小程序开发全方位解析 微信小程序作为腾讯生态的核心产品,已成为连接线上线下服务的重要载体。其开发过程涉及技术选型、设计规范、性能优化、跨平台适配等多维度考量。本文将从技术架构、设计规范、性能优化、跨平台适配、安全机制、数据分析、商业化

<>
微信小程序开发全方位解析
微信小程序作为腾讯生态的核心产品,已成为连接线上线下服务的重要载体。其开发过程涉及技术选型、设计规范、性能优化、跨平台适配等多维度考量。本文将从技术架构、设计规范、性能优化、跨平台适配、安全机制、数据分析、商业化路径和生态协同八个方面深度剖析开发要点,通过对比表格展示关键数据差异,为开发者提供实战指南。微信小程序独特的即用即走特性,要求开发者在有限资源内实现最佳用户体验,这需要系统化的方法论支撑。
核心页面建议采用原生开发确保流畅度,次要页面可使用跨平台方案。小程序包体积需控制在2MB以内,分包加载策略能有效解决此问题。后台服务建议采用云开发或自建Node.js服务,响应时间应控制在200ms以内。
交互动效应遵循缓动曲线原则,建议使用cubic-bezier(0.25,0.1,0.25,1)。关键用户路径的转化率应通过A/B测试持续优化,理想值不低于行业平均水平15%。
图片资源应使用WebP格式,体积可减小30%。setData调用频率需控制,单次传输数据不超过256KB。周期性进行垃圾回收,避免内存堆积。
条件编译可针对不同平台输出差异化代码。建议建立设备矩阵进行真机测试,覆盖90%以上的用户设备。
定期进行渗透测试,修复OWASP Top10漏洞。用户隐私协议必须明确数据收集范围,符合GDPR要求。
建议建立数据仓库进行多维分析,关键指标需设置实时监控。A/B测试样本量应保证每组不少于5000UV。
交易环节需优化支付流程,成功率应达95%以上。建议采用社交裂变策略,分享转化率可提升30%。
建议深度使用微信云开发,数据库响应速度比自建服务快30%。开放平台账号体系能降低注册流失率。
>
微信小程序开发全方位解析
微信小程序作为腾讯生态的核心产品,已成为连接线上线下服务的重要载体。其开发过程涉及技术选型、设计规范、性能优化、跨平台适配等多维度考量。本文将从技术架构、设计规范、性能优化、跨平台适配、安全机制、数据分析、商业化路径和生态协同八个方面深度剖析开发要点,通过对比表格展示关键数据差异,为开发者提供实战指南。微信小程序独特的即用即走特性,要求开发者在有限资源内实现最佳用户体验,这需要系统化的方法论支撑。
一、技术架构选择与实现路径
微信小程序的技术架构选择直接影响开发效率和最终性能表现。原生开发采用WXML+WXSS+JavaScript技术栈,适合对性能要求高的场景。跨平台框架如Taro、uni-app则能实现代码复用,但可能牺牲部分性能。- 原生开发优势:完整API支持,性能损耗低于5%
- 跨平台框架优势:代码复用率可达80%以上
- 混合开发方案:原生组件与WebView结合使用
技术方案 | 启动时间(ms) | 内存占用(MB) | 开发效率 |
---|---|---|---|
原生开发 | 320 | 45 | 中等 |
Taro框架 | 380 | 52 | 高 |
uni-app | 350 | 48 | 高 |
二、设计规范与用户体验
微信官方设计指南规定了导航栏、标签页、操作反馈等组件的标准样式。色彩系统推荐使用07C160作为主色调,字体大小不应小于24px。- 导航深度不超过3层
- 页面跳转动画时长200-300ms
- 按钮点击区域不小于48×48px
设计元素 | 安卓规范 | iOS规范 | 微信建议 |
---|---|---|---|
状态栏高度 | 24dp | 44pt | 20px |
安全边距 | 16dp | 20pt | 15px |
字体层级 | 4级 | 5级 | 3级 |
三、性能优化关键指标
小程序启动速度直接影响用户留存,冷启动时间需控制在1000ms以内。内存泄漏是常见问题,建议使用Chrome DevTools定期检测。- 首屏渲染时间<800ms
- FPS稳定在50以上
- 网络请求成功率>99.5%
优化手段 | 耗时降低 | 实现难度 | 适用范围 |
---|---|---|---|
预加载 | 30% | 低 | 全场景 |
按需注入 | 25% | 中 | 大型项目 |
虚拟列表 | 40% | 高 | 长列表 |
四、跨平台适配策略
不同设备的分辨率和长宽比差异导致适配难题。建议采用rpx单位实现响应式布局,1rpx≈0.5px。- 全面屏设备安全区域处理
- 横竖屏切换适配方案
- 平板设备布局优化
设备类型 | 分辨率占比 | 特有API | 适配要点 |
---|---|---|---|
iPhone | 38% | FaceID | 刘海屏 |
Android旗舰 | 45% | 屏下指纹 | 曲面屏 |
iPad | 12% | 分屏 | 大屏UI |
五、安全防护机制建设
小程序面临的主要安全风险包括数据泄露、接口盗刷和代码反编译。必须实现HTTPS加密传输,敏感数据应进行二次加密。- 登录态有效期控制在7天
- 接口调用频率限制
- 敏感操作二次验证
安全措施 | 防护效果 | 性能损耗 | 实施成本 |
---|---|---|---|
数据加密 | 高 | 8% | 中 |
代码混淆 | 中 | 3% | 低 |
行为验证 | 高 | 12% | 高 |
六、数据分析体系搭建
完善的数据埋点应覆盖用户行为、性能指标和业务转化三个维度。自定义事件需定义清晰的事件ID和参数规范。- 页面停留时长分析
- 漏斗转化率监控
- 用户分群画像
指标类型 | 采集方式 | 分析维度 | 报警阈值 |
---|---|---|---|
PV/UV | 自动采集 | 时间/渠道 | ±20% |
API耗时 | 手动埋点 | 接口/设备 | 500ms |
错误率 | 异常捕获 | 类型/版本 | 0.5% |
七、商业化变现路径设计
小程序主要盈利模式包括广告接入、增值服务和电商交易。激励视频广告CPM可达50-80元,转化率约3-5%。- 流量主开通条件:UV≥1000
- 支付费率0.6%
- 自定义商品橱窗配置
变现方式 | 收益潜力 | 用户体验 | 实施难度 |
---|---|---|---|
banner广告 | 中 | 较低 | 低 |
虚拟商品 | 高 | 高 | 中 |
会员订阅 | 高 | 高 | 高 |
八、生态协同与开放能力
微信生态内公众号、视频号、企业微信的联动能显著提升用户粘性。小程序可无缝跳转其他腾讯服务。- 公众号菜单绑定
- 视频号直播带货
- 企业微信客服接入
联动场景 | 用户留存 | 转化率 | 技术要求 |
---|---|---|---|
公众号导流 | +25% | 8% | 低 |
社交分享 | +40% | 15% | 中 |
线下扫码 | +60% | 22% | 高 |

微信小程序开发是系统工程,需要平衡技术实现与商业目标。随着微信持续开放新能力,开发者应保持对硬件接入、AR交互等前沿技术的关注。实际开发中要建立完整的CI/CD流程,每日构建次数不应少于3次。错误监控系统需覆盖98%以上的异常情况,平均修复时间控制在4小时以内。团队协作建议采用敏捷开发模式,每个迭代周期以2周为宜。用户反馈渠道应当畅通,问题响应时间不超过24小时。数据驱动决策要求建立完整的指标体系,关键业务指标需实时可视化。长期运营中要注重内容更新频率,至少保证每周一次功能迭代。技术债务需要定期清理,每季度安排专项优化。小程序作为轻量级应用,其快速迭代的特性要求团队具备持续交付能力,这需要流程、工具和人员能力的全方位配合。
>
相关文章
抖音推送任务深度攻略 抖音推送任务综合评述 抖音作为全球领先的短视频平台,其推送机制直接影响内容曝光和用户增长。掌握推送任务的核心逻辑,需要从算法规则、用户画像、内容质量、互动行为、发布时间、标签优化、跨平台联动及数据分析八个维度系统化运
2025-05-31 00:13:55

Word文档转表格全方位攻略 综合评述 在日常办公场景中,将Word文档内容转换为表格是提升信息结构化效率的重要操作。这种转换不仅涉及基础功能的使用,更需要根据数据类型、平台差异和应用场景选择最优方案。从简单的分隔符识别到复杂的脚本处理,
2025-05-31 00:13:49

Word索引页码全方位操作指南 综合评述 在文档处理中,Word索引页码功能是专业排版的核心需求之一,尤其适用于长篇报告、学术论文或工具手册的编制。该功能通过自动标记关键词位置并关联对应页码,显著提升文档检索效率。实现这一目标需综合运用样
2025-05-31 00:13:41

手机查看微信密码的全面解析与实用指南 在当今数字化时代,微信作为国内最主流的社交平台之一,其账户安全至关重要。然而,许多用户因遗忘密码或共享需求,希望直接在手机上查看微信密码。需明确的是,微信基于安全设计,明文密码通常不可直接查看,但通过
2025-05-31 00:13:33

微信恢复删除的好友全方位解析 在数字化社交时代,微信好友关系的维护与修复成为用户高频需求。当误删好友或需要重新建立联系时,恢复删除的好友涉及技术逻辑、平台规则和操作技巧的多重维度。本文将从数据存储机制、官方功能限制、第三方工具风险等八个核
2025-05-31 00:13:34

微信交社保全攻略:多平台深度解析与操作指南 随着数字化政务的普及,微信交社保已成为便捷的民生服务之一。作为覆盖超12亿用户的超级App,微信整合了多地社保缴纳功能,但实际操作中因地区差异、平台限制和流程复杂度,用户常面临选择困惑。本文将从
2025-05-31 00:13:24

热门推荐
资讯中心: